Prospero Teaching are working with an outstanding therapeutic SEMH setting in Enfield.
The school has approximately 80 students on roll all having EHCPS and had some form of life trauma. This fantastic setting allows students to continue with their learning and education with the support they need to obtain.
The school is based in Enfield- near Enfield Lock and has a large staff car park available
The role would be working as a KS3 or KS4 teacher working with 6 pupils per class. Students are on average of 2-3 years behind national expectations so a teacher who is flexible and can adapt lessons would be required.
Someone who has a mainstream background and now looking to work in a AP setting would be ideal. Previous experience of working with Social, Emotional, Mental Health would be essential.
QTS would be essential for this role.
MPS and UPS including SEND allowance is on offer.
Teacher must be able to work 5 days per week full time.
Working hours are 08:20-16:00 daily- with Friday being a slightly earlier finish at 3pm.
